Output 57575420150f14572982c34a54f28da2de80483e9bfa18bb6cdfa8264bc783c3:1

value
27308215
script pubkey
OP_0 OP_PUSHBYTES_32 717b9eead7e43c929eb894eab8de9bb81289fe61a83480673e24ede93761ac95
address
bc1qw9aea6khus7f984cjn4t3h5mhqfgnlnp4q6gqee7ynk7jdmp4j2sg8xmt6
transaction
57575420150f14572982c34a54f28da2de80483e9bfa18bb6cdfa8264bc783c3
spent
true